Public Transportation Coverage - Bus Transport
The following map illustrates those areas of Bloomington that have easy access to public transportation.
Easy access is defined as no more than a one-half mile walk from a bus route. Bus stop information is ignored.
In cases of overlapping transit authorities, the transit system in review is shown in light purple and all other transit systems are shown in yellow.
Source: Federal Transit Administration and Synergos Technologies, Inc.
